Released in 1997, Flipping is an action, drama and crime film directed by Gene Mitchell, running about 102 minutes. “money. betrayal. murder. L.A. is still the place to be.” — that tagline sets the tone.
What it’s about. The story of Michael Moore, Shot, Hooker, Joey, and Dennis. Five gangsters who work for a man named Leo. They soon discover they could get more out of life if they could run the streets themselves. Tensions build and loyalty is tested as they plan a hit that could change all of their lives forever.
Who’s in it. Flipping stars David Amos as Michael Moore, Leo's Crew, David Proval as Billy White, Cop / Narrator / Michael's Lover, Gene Mitchell as Shot, Leo's Crew and Shaunt Benjamin as Hooker, Leo's Crew, among others.
